Caption: Saphenous vein. Light micrograph of a section through the wall of a healthy human saphenous vein. This is one of the two veins that carry blood up each leg from the foot. The wall of the vein contains many muscle fibres (purple) arranged in concentric layers around the vein's central cavity (lumen, white, lower frame). Local movements of these muscle fibres, along with the action of valves, prevent blood from flowing backwards down the vein under the effects of gravity. Magnification unknown.
